Overview of Sodium Benzoate

 

Sodium Benzoate is a widely used preservative in food, beverages, and cosmetics. It is a salt of benzoic acid, known for its ability to prevent the growth of bacteria, mold, and yeast, extending the shelf life of products. Sodium Benzoate is commonly found in processed foods, soft drinks, and personal care products like shampoos and deodorants due to its antimicrobial properties. It is also used in various industrial applications, including in the formulation of pharmaceuticals and cosmetics.

Sodium Benzoate is a white, crystalline powder that is soluble in water and has a slightly sweet taste. The chemical formula of Sodium Benzoate is C6H5COONa, and its molecular structure consists of a benzene ring with a carboxylate group attached to a sodium ion.

 

 

Applications of Sodium Benzoate

 

Sodium Benzoate in Food and Beverages

 

One of the most common Sodium Benzoate uses is as a preservative in food and beverages. It helps prevent the growth of microorganisms such as bacteria, yeast, and mold in processed foods like salad dressings, carbonated drinks, and pickles. Sodium Benzoate is often used in combination with other preservatives to maintain the freshness and safety of food products.

 

Sodium Benzoate in Cosmetics and Pharmaceuticals

 

Sodium Benzoate is widely used in cosmetics and personal care products as a preservative. It helps to extend the shelf life of creams, lotions, and shampoos by inhibiting microbial growth. It is also used in pharmaceutical formulations, especially in syrups and tablets, to preserve the stability of the product.

 

Sodium Benzoate in Industrial Applications

 

Sodium Benzoate is used in various industrial processes, including in the manufacture of certain chemicals, plastics, and dyes. Its properties as a stabilizer make it valuable in enhancing the longevity and quality of manufactured goods.

What Happens When Sodium Benzoate is Heated with Soda Lime?

 

When Sodium Benzoate is heated with soda lime (a mixture of sodium hydroxide and calcium oxide), it undergoes a decarboxylation reaction, producing benzene (C6H6) and sodium carbonate (Na2CO3). This reaction is significant in organic chemistry and demonstrates the removal of a carboxyl group from the molecule.

How Much Sodium Benzoate to Use in Juice?

 

The recommended amount of Sodium Benzoate to use in juice varies depending on the product and local regulations. Typically, it is used at concentrations ranging from 0.1% to 0.2% of the total volume of the juice to prevent microbial growth. Always follow industry guidelines and local food safety regulations when using Sodium Benzoate as a preservative.
